Yeah mine originally detected the raid volume at the correct size, but after I deleted it to create a new fresh raid set to restore my image to, the recognized drive size was suddenly smaller.


The new C600 X79 Intel RST Windows drivers by default create a RAID volume that is 10% smaller than your maximum raw capacity.

You can manually over-ride this and ignore the warning it provides.

The old X58 RST driver creates RAID volume using the maximum space available by default.
